Hemoglobin 5.9
Hi Doctor, My sister is having fatigue, stomach pain and digestive issues ,pale eyes ofr around 10-15 days.. yesterday's CBC report shows Hemoglobin 5.9 which is concerning.. please advise of patient can continue with medicine/ supplements or need to get admitted in hospital. Thanks

Hi , friend As per the symptoms and blood reports She Seems to have severe Anaemia Probably microcytic anaemia— She needs to get evaluated by stool occult peripheral smear iron study as well as upper gi scoot if needed after blood reports Plz consult a physician and get evaluated For quick relief she may need blood transfusion or iron supplementation with ex for root cause of anaemia
